Output 23c2a3d0a85de7705c3c607191836639e24ce5579c3d56ce5be2f88ecf63702b:7

value
127525
script pubkey
OP_0 OP_PUSHBYTES_20 f20430d59ca28f54faa80b189899bd76ece420af
address
bc1q7gzrp4vu5284f74gpvvf3xdawmkwgg905pah39
transaction
23c2a3d0a85de7705c3c607191836639e24ce5579c3d56ce5be2f88ecf63702b
confirmations
7871
spent
true